Very common problem on Ford depressed park wipers. I remember seeing an article somewhere about taking the wiper motor apart and rebending some metal tabs that guide the sliding metal plate on the back of the motor to fix the problem. Probably easier to grab a new wiper motor from the JY that hopefully is in better shape than yours. Any 83-88 Tbird motor should be the same.
